Estimating $η/s$ of QCD matter at high baryon densities
Abstract: We report on the application of a cascade + viscous hydro + cascade model for heavy ion collisions in the RHIC Beam Energy Scan range, $\sqrt{s_{\rm NN}}=6.3\dots200$ GeV. By constraining model parameters to reproduce the data we find that the effective(average) value of the shear viscosity over entropy density ratio $\eta/s$ decreases from 0.2 to 0.08 when collision energy grows from $\sqrt{s_{\rm NN}}\approx7$ to 39 GeV.
